Несколько рекомендаций, как оптимизировать время выгрузки данных из 1С:
- Использовать репликационные механизмы. 1 Например, DB Replication позволяет исключить блокировки на фиксации изменений, так как все транзакции ставятся в очередь. 1
- Создать механизм трансформации данных. 2 В качестве основы можно взять типовое решение 1С «Конвертация данных». 2 Его можно адаптировать и использовать для загрузки и выгрузки данных внутри одной базы. 2
- Добавить инструменты для администратора данных. 2 Они помогут отслеживать все стадии процесса передачи данных и вовремя выявлять ошибки. 2
- Оптимизировать запросы. 3 Анализ запроса, выполняющего сбор данных для выгрузки, может выявить причины медленного выполнения, например, соединение с подзапросами, отсутствующие или неоптимальные индексы, излишнюю выборку данных. 3
- Использовать инструмент «1С Экстрактор». 5 Он распараллеливает данные, уменьшает время на выгрузку, позволяет выгружать данные по расписанию и отслеживать обновления в документах. 5
Для более глубокой оптимизации процесса выгрузки данных из 1С рекомендуется обратиться к специалисту.